How long after the last active pill do you get your period?!


Question: This is only my second month. Last month I took the last pill Saturday morning, and got my period Wednesday night.
So this month I took the last pill Saturday night, when should I get my period?
I figured thursday morning? But maybe my body will be abit more used to it so it might be earlier by now? Or is it completely different every month?

The first few months, your period start day will probably vary. After that, though, you should be able to predict it--usually the second, third or fourth day of inactive pills.

Try to take the active pills at the same time each day. Taking it at various times can lower the pill's effectiveness against pregnancy, and getting into a routine will help you remember to take it. The most important pills to remember to take are the first and last active pills in a pack.
